    Well, now that we have true diagonal streets and GLR in the form of puzzle-pieces, what is to be done with the ANT? I've seen someone's efforts to convert it into an odd-looking Australian road.

    Personally, I'd rather have bike paths as the ANT, to allow for true slope traversion and draggability, as well as the change-ability of textures at various wealth levels/zone types.

    Sorry - I didn't mean anything against you. It's just that they aren't like roads I see around me. If they're like Australian roads, go ahead! We need more local realism mods in this game. But why don't you replace the regular road network?

    You could have the asphalt shoulders appear in rural/undeveloped areas, and the sidewalks appear in developed areas.

    That to me sounds like a better use for your textures, since the Sims/freight cannot go from a house or factory onto the ANT, due to technical limitations, and usually on such country roads, houses and farms must face onto them.

    EDIT: One advantage of using the ANT for bike paths is that, when you draw it next to a road, the RUL overrides can integrate the bike path into the road and free up one row of tiles.

    I only decided to change the ANT texture to rural Australian Highways because I wasn't using the ANT for anything, people can't access the road from properties, the textures were all base textures and didn't rely on wealth level textures and stuff like that and I didn't choose the standard road because the ANT has a higher speed limit than normal roads. It's only real purpose is as rural highways and cheap town / suburb bypasses. It also looks very good with parkland / trees / crops alongside it.
